"Honestly? Disappointing..."
2 stars"

While I am usually an epic fan of all things “Final Fantasy,” “Dirge of Cerebus” left a lot to desire.

I enjoyed the clean, and tidy story line, which answered a lot of questions, as well as creating new questions, leaving a lot of room for a sequel. Although, it didn't make up for the games' shortcomings.

The experience points goals were far too out of reach for the length of the game, which played almost like a train simulator. I felt like I was stuck on a rail way line. The rare times that you do get some freedom, it's more like you are stuck in the area untill you figure out a puzzle, and get the hell out of the room. Once you have killed everything in a room, there's nothing else to do. No boxes to open, and no NPC's to talk to.

The equipment seems like it was an afterthought, not making any real difference to the game, at all.

As a shooter fan? Yeah, you should borrow it off a friend, or hire it from a DVD store. As a “Final Fantasy” fan? Give it a complete miss.

"Great game"
4 stars"
Purchased on Mighty Ape

Well I've played everything from the Compilation of Final Fantasy VII and this one may not be the best, but it certainly is worth your money as a collectors item. The gameplay is much different to Crisis Core or FF7 but it is different and the storyline does reveal a lot of answers about the Pre-FF7 era.

"Ya win some you lose some & sometimes ya get an in the middle"
3 stars"

I loved the story, years after Final Fantasy VII, you get to play Vincent Valentine one of the characters you had to find in Final Fantasy VII, not the longest game, the gameplay was fun but felt to much like it was trying to copy Devil May Cry. With familar faces some great battles still worth a buy in my books
